  1. 3 days ago · The working principle of the HX711 Load Sensor is based on the Wheatstone bridge configuration, which is commonly used in strain gauge sensors. The Wheatstone bridge circuit consists of four resistors connected in a diamond shape with an input voltage applied across one diagonal and an output voltage measured across the other diagonal.

  6. 5 days ago · When exposed to pressure, the membrane experiences a deflection, causing a change in its electrical resistance due to the piezoresistive effect. The BME688 employs a Wheatstone bridge circuit to measure this resistance change. The bridge becomes unbalanced due to the altered resistance, resulting in a voltage difference at the output terminals.
